In August of 2022, me and several others signed up to have NGRREC as our community partner.  During the first year under John Matta, we worked in our research teams to try and understand place, and how it relates to climate and ecology.  We were exposed to HTML coding, learned about AI and how OpenAI learning systems like chat GPT function, learned how to check the Twitter API, learned how to do collaborative presentations, and research online trend data. 

Due to our commitment to NGRREC, Dr. Paige Mettler-Cherry, Director of Strategic Operations, allowed us to be special interns during their summer programing. There we collaborated with NGRREC in a variety of activities, learning about wetlands, ecology, and community outreach. 

For my CODES capstone project, I conducted interviews from environmentalists across Madison County to understand their perspectives on environmentalism in a nation that fails to value their work. The final product of this project was an online magazine detailing my findings. Alongside the initial report, I also included several of the environmental writings and literary works I constructed during my time at SIUE to highlight my journey.
